Tips to Boost Your Energy

Tips to Boost Your Energy

Below, we have six ideas for how you can reduce stress in your everyday life and regain strength. Some simple treatments can relieve stress, such as listening to music, for example. But there are also exercises you should first master, to efficiently reduce stress.

Simple treatments have a weaker effect, but are suitable for the meantime. Complex exercises take longer, although they lead to lasting lower stress levels in the long term.

More Energy with Healthier Posture

When you are lacking spirit and your energy reserves are reaching their end, it is probably noticeable. Your shoulders slouch, so does your head, and your back is hunched.

An upright posture allows you to breathe better, which circulates more oxygen around your body. The more oxygen available to your body, the more energy it can provide.

In addition, an upright posture also supports your self-confidence and you will exude more self-assurance.

Music as a Strength Provider

Music has an energy-providing effect. After all, we are conditioned to associate certain melodies or songs we frequently listen to with an accompanying feeling. So when you feel you are lacking spirit, music can help by lifting your mood.

Ideally, you should create a playlist with feel-good songs that you know will always put you in a good mood.

Meditate to Relax

Meditation is all about bringing yourself to a state of total relaxation and rejecting negative thoughts while accepting positive emotions. By doing so, you can keep your energy capacity up.

There are varying meditation techniques for different issues. Meditation is one of the more complex exercises and it must first be mastered before you can achieve your desired effect.

Learn Your Boundaries

Learn Your Boundaries

Creating boundaries around certain things is also something worth mastering. This is because often, it is not your own daily issues that drain your energy, but the issues of those around you.

When your friends ask you for help or for your opinion, it is, of course, commendable when you follow through on these requests. But make sure that you communicate sensibly and are clear about how much time and energy you can devote to it. Only by stating your boundaries can you be aware of when these boundaries have been reached.

Otherwise, you’ll end up trying to tackle too many tasks at once and become even more stressed and overwhelmed, which will drain your energy once more.

Keep a Diary

Keep a Diary

Organizing your thoughts and simply writing down whatever is going through your mind can really help you to unwind. As soon as you find the words for your concerns and put them on paper, you can sort them out sooner than if they had been lingering in the back of your mind for weeks.

Don’t commit to any concrete schedule of how often you’d like to make diary entries, otherwise the act of writing itself may end up becoming a stressful task. When you feel like it’s all becoming a bit too much for you and you need an outlet, then simply write down exactly that.

Your choice of words and phrasing aren’t bound to any rules. Write whatever crosses your mind with whatever words you come up with first. Because you’ll never have to justify or explain what’s in your journal.

It can work much more effectively if you read back on your entries afterwards and realize you’ve gotten through this issue.
